I watched this movie because from the short synopsis on Sky's information page it sounded as though it would be a good one. Plus Sally Field is one of my favourite actresses.
My expectations were met. Not once throughout the course of the film did I find myself glancing at the clock in boredom. It's a remarkable story from start to finish, although I must admit - the end scene somewhat confuses me.
The movie, in short: A woman (Sally Field) is ... ...she can pay off the debts her husband left. The movie is set in Texas in 1935, and the woman takes the advice of a Negro traveller (played by Danny Glover) and sows acres of cotton. She also takes in a blind man (John Malkovich) as a border to make a few extra dollars. The events which follow are extremely well written, and excellently played by the chosen cast. "Dear Frankie" released in 2004, is the heartwarming story of a 9 ½ year old boy, living with his Mum and Grandmother, whose relationship with his father stems totally from the letters he receives from him while his father is on board ship.
Set against the backdrop of the Clyde in the Greenock area, in the fictitious Port Howat, the film depicts of poverty and a struggle of one woman to protect her son in an era which could almost be modern, but ... ...into the life of a single Mum, Lizzie, and her son, for whom she would move mountains to protect. For it is Lizzie who has been writing letters to Frankie for years, pretending that they are from his father, who is travelling the world with his ship.
Frankie adores receiving letters from his father, and is an intelligent child, particularly with regard to world geography, marine life and stamp collecting, interests he has gained from following his ...
